Is CHENEY BROTHERS INC safe to work with?

Is CHENEY BROTHERS INC safe to load? CHENEY BROTHERS INC (USDOT 41648, MC-895890) is an active asset-based motor carrier based in RIVIERA BEACH, FL, operating 715 power units and 850 drivers. Operating authority has been active 52 years (past the 24-month broker-confidence threshold). Across 519 roadside inspections, its vehicle out-of-service rate is 12.8% (below the 22.26% national average), with 36 reportable crashes in the last 24 months. FMCSA rates it Satisfactory. Vektor rates it clear to load (88/100), with the leading concern: fatal crash on record. Source: FMCSA SAFER/MCMIS, last updated 2026-06-21.
